U.S., June 4 -- ClinicalTrials.gov registry received information related to the study (NCT07623499) titled 'Flywheel Training Effects on Power and Performance in Youth Olympic Weightlifters' on May 22.
Brief Summary: This study investigated the effects of flywheel inertial training on lower-limb power, trunk stability, and Olympic weightlifting performance in youth athletes. Eighteen youth Olympic weightlifters were allocated to a flywheel training group or a control group. Both groups continued their regular weightlifting training over a 10-week intervention period.
